A nondissipative, resonant turn-off snubber eliminates the power dissipation of the traditional R-C-diode snubber, while providing protection against transistor breakdown from energy stored in the power-transformer leakage inductance. Four operating modes are analyzed. Complete design procedures are given, with experimental verification.
